Transaction 6e40751aa70489b9a1bd310ed5f6548acd1bd3295943d7f6af85c5f5e1d5d7c3

2 Input
1 Outputs
  • 6e40751aa70489b9a1bd310ed5f6548acd1bd3295943d7f6af85c5f5e1d5d7c3:0
  • value  30101828
    address  33zUsfMiJWNSrvF9LG78tScRdy3ykbMrnh